Chernivtsi region: rescuers warn citizens about the dangers of neglecting safety rules

From the beginning of the year in the Chernivtsi region occurred 174 fire that caused residents of the area of damage for total amount about 8 million USD. The fires often cause Bukovina, not respecting the basic rules of fire safety. Therefore, in order to prevent their occurrence, employees of Management of SSES of Ukraine in Chernivtsi region carry out information and rose’explanatory work with citizens. So, on March 15 preventive raids were carried out on Zastavnivsky and Putilskom areas. Rescuers worked with residents who, got Kdubz and Sweatin Zastavnivsky district, town and village Putila, Selyatin Putylskyi area. Just reached over 150 apartments, in which the staff of Management of gschs talked to about 300 persons. The main focus of the rescue workers paid housing elderly, low-income people and large families. The residents of the region told about the safe use of electrical appliances, gas furnace and equipment, adults were reminded of the importance of teaching children the rules of safety and rose’awareness of the dangers of playing with matches and fire. In addition, rescuers told about the danger from burning dry grass, as this year on the territory of Chernivtsi oblast there were cases of fires in ecosystems. So, citizens are reminded that the emergence of dry grass fires is enough of a carelessly thrown cigarette butt or matches or careless handling of fire while the fire going, and it can lead to irreparable consequences: the destruction of buildings, property and personal injuries. In addition, people were presented by pam’commemorative leaflets with fire safety rules when dealing with open fire. Such preventive raids will be conducted in the future. Due to this work, it is possible to prevent the occurrence of fires and, consequently, to reduce material losses and, most importantly, to save human life.
